The Patient Financial and Scheduling Specialist is a member of a
 multi-disciplinary team that coordinates the financial and scheduling of
 patients seeking care for the management of their pain.  Responsible for
 appointment and surgical scheduling, insurance authorization. Selects and
 reserves specific equipment for the case scheduled, maintains positive and
 professional customer relations and seeks client feedback.  Works
 collaboratively with the Pre-Admission Center clerical staff to schedule
 pre-admission appointments.  Functions as a collaborative and participative
 member of an interdisciplinary team, consistent with the mission, vision and
 values of the Pain and Headache Center and Swedish Medical Center.

Required Qualifications:

* 1 year of patient registration, financial counseling or insurance company
    experience.

Preferred Qualifications:

* Associate's degree in business or accounting
  
* 2 years of Intermediate level of experience with Microsoft Office and the
    Excel programs.
  
* 2 years of experience in a medical inpatient or outpatient admitting setting.
